|
@@ -36,7 +36,7 @@
|
|
|
</div>
|
|
|
<div class="for-text-box">
|
|
|
<p>门禁授权:</p>
|
|
|
- <el-checkbox-group v-model="item.controlScope.split(',')" style="margin-top: 6px" disabled>
|
|
|
+ <el-checkbox-group v-model="item.controlScope==null?[]:item.controlScope.split(',')" style="margin-top: 6px" disabled>
|
|
|
<el-checkbox label="1" style="margin-right: 8px">关联安全准入</el-checkbox>
|
|
|
<el-checkbox label="2">关联白名单</el-checkbox>
|
|
|
</el-checkbox-group>
|
|
@@ -728,7 +728,12 @@ export default {
|
|
|
}else if(type == 'editEntrance'){
|
|
|
this.title = '编辑智能门禁';
|
|
|
this.$set(this,'form',JSON.parse(JSON.stringify(row)));
|
|
|
- this.form.controlScope=row.controlScope.split(',')
|
|
|
+ if(row.controlScope){
|
|
|
+ this.form.controlScope=row.controlScope.split(',')
|
|
|
+ }else{
|
|
|
+ this.form.controlScope=[]
|
|
|
+ }
|
|
|
+
|
|
|
}
|
|
|
this.addType = true;
|
|
|
this.upType = type;
|